With the help of the support team of my dedicated server, I have setup Drush globally on my server. Now I can run multiple Drush versions like drush6 status, drush7 status, drush8 status with a little tweak in my .bashrc file
One problem I am unable to resolve is that when I download or update drupal it starts giving 500 Internal server error.
My Support Team Told me
When you use Drush to download Drupal, it gives files 664 permission. The PHP handler in the server is suPHP, which requires 644 file permission, so you need to run the file permission fixing script for the account after using Drush install/update commands.
Is there any way we can instruct Drush to download the files with 644 permission?
